Marvel Comics revealed more at Saturday afternoon’s Marvel: Civil War II at C2E2 in Chicago. Along with the miniseries from writer Dan Abnett with art by Emilio Laiso Marvel a six-issue Civil War II: Choosing Sides miniseries was announced. Set to starting in June, it features a cover with previously released teasers by Jim Cheung. The anthology series’ issue stars Nick Fury, Damage Control and Night Thrasher featuring contributions from creators Declan Shalvey, Brandon Easton, Chad Bowers, Chris Sims, Goran Sudzuka and Leonardo Romero.
